🎞️ About the Film
• Title: Kantara: A Legend – Chapter 1
• Language: Kannada (dubbed in Hindi, Tamil, Telugu, Malayalam & English)
• Director & Lead Actor: Rishab Shetty
• Cast: Rishab Shetty, Rukmini Vasanth, Gulshan Devaiah, Jayaram, and Pramod Shetty
• Genre: Period Folk Drama / Mythic Adventure
• Produced by: Hombale Films
• Estimated Budget: ₹120–125 crore
Serving as a prequel to the 2022 hit Kantara, this chapter takes viewers centuries back in time, exploring the cultural essence and traditional beliefs that inspired the original story’s legend.
🌟 Opening and Audience Response
Kantara: Chapter 1 opened with an impressive start across India. Though pre-release buzz was moderate, strong word-of-mouth soon turned it into a nationwide celebration.
Critics appreciated Rishab Shetty’s direction, immersive storytelling, and the film’s powerful world-building.
On Day 1, the movie collected over ₹35–40 crore net in India — a remarkable debut for a regional-language release. With solid weekend momentum, the film quickly became a box-office leader across multiple regions.
📊 Confirmed First-Week Box Office Numbers
According to verified reports from Hindustan Times, Mint, and Sacnilk, here’s how Kantara: Chapter 1 performed in its first seven days:
Region / MarketNet Collection (₹ crore)HighlightsIndia Total (Net)≈ 316 croreCrossed ₹300 crore within a weekHindi Version≈ 102 croreOutstanding performance in North IndiaKannada Version≈ 99 croreStrong dominance in the home stateTelugu Version≈ 60 croreExcellent response in Andhra & TelanganaTamil & Malayalam Versions≈ 20 crore eachConsistent regional drawOverseas (Gross)≈ US $8 million (≈ ₹70 crore)Strong turnout in the U.S., UAE & AustraliaWorldwide Gross (1 Week)≈ ₹451 croreSurpassed Brahmastra (₹431 cr) & 3 Idiots (₹450 cr)
These figures confirm that Kantara: Chapter 1 not only ruled the domestic market but also made an impressive global impact.
🌎 Pan-India and Regional Performance
The film’s greatest success lies in its truly pan-India appeal. Unlike many regional releases, Kantara: Chapter 1 achieved near-equal contributions from several language markets.
Area-wise first-week gross (approx.):
• Karnataka – ₹120 crore
• Telugu States – ₹73 crore
• Tamil Nadu – ₹34 crore
• Kerala – ₹31 crore
• North India (Hindi belt) – ₹120 crore
India gross total reached about ₹377 crore, with another ₹70 crore from overseas markets — bringing the worldwide first-week total to around ₹447–451 crore.
💰 Budget, Recovery & Profitability
Hombale Films produced Kantara: Chapter 1 on an estimated ₹120–125 crore budget.
The movie had already recovered its cost before release through digital, satellite, and music rights. Hence, every rupee earned at the box office added directly to its profit.
With a global first-week gross near ₹450 crore, the film earned nearly four times its production cost — making it one of the most profitable Indian films of 2025.
🏆 Comparisons and Milestones
• Surpassed the lifetime collection of Brahmastra Part One (₹431 cr) and 3 Idiots (₹450 cr).
• Became the second-highest-grossing Kannada film ever, next only to KGF Chapter 2 (₹1,215 cr).
• Earned ₹100 crore net from its Hindi-dubbed version — a rare milestone for a non-Bollywood release.
• Expected to cross ₹500 crore worldwide during its second weekend.
